Why Curved Vanities Are IN

  • Organic feel: Curved vanities add a soft, natural touch to a bathroom. They break up the straight lines and make your space feel more relaxed and open.

  • Safety and practicality: Perfect for busy households or smaller bathrooms, fluted vanities and curved edges help avoid bumps and bruises — no sharp corners here!

  • Timeless elegance: While trends come and go, curved designs have staying power. They work across styles — from modern wall-hung designs to freestanding vanities.

    Pairing with Other Bathroom Design Elements

    Curved vanities look stunning when paired with round mirrors and frameless mirrors, arched windows, or soft, flowing curtains. They also match well with natural materials like stone-look basins, adding to that warm, spa-like vibe that so many homeowners crave.

    Floating Vanities & The Illusion of Space

    Wall-hung vanities — aka floating vanities — have become the go-to for anyone wanting a bathroom that feels open and modern.

    Why Floating Vanities Are IN

    • Maximising space: Especially in apartments or smaller homes, a 600mm wall-hung vanity or 750mm wall-hung vanity opens up your floor and makes the room feel bigger.

    • Modern appeal: Floating vanities have that sleek, minimalist vibe. You’ll often find them in the ADP range with matte finishes or warm timber tones.

    • Easy to clean: No base means fewer nooks to trap dust.

    • Fits all budgets: From budget-friendly to high-end, floating vanities come in all shapes and sizes — from small powder room vanities to 1800mm statement pieces.

    Combining Curved and Floating Designs

    If you want to take your bathroom design to the next level, consider combining both trends: a curved, floating vanity.

    How to Style a Curved, Floating Vanity

    • Pair with wall-mounted fixtures: Wall-mounted taps and minimalist hardware can enhance the contemporary appeal of your floating, curved vanity.
    • Add statement lighting: Hanging pendant lights or LED mirrors can highlight the vanity’s shape and create a focal point.
    • Accessorise thoughtfully: Keep the rest of the décor simple to let the vanity be the star. Think neutral towels, subtle greenery, and simple soap dispensers.

    What’s the difference between wall-hung and floor-mounted?

    Wall-hung styles float off the floor for an open feel, while floor-standing or freestanding vanities give you more storage and a traditional look.
